Kathua Gangrape Accused To Be Tried As An Adult: Supreme Court
- Wednesday November 16, 2022
- India News | Asian News International
The Supreme Court on Wednesday held that one of the accused in the sensational gangrape and murder case of an eight-year-old nomadic girl in Kathua was not a juvenile at the time of the offence and now can be tried afresh as an adult.

Kathua Rape Convict Moves High Court Seeking Suspension Of Life Term
- Thursday February 3, 2022
- India News | Press Trust of India
The bail application of main accused Sanji Ram, sentenced to undergo a life imprisonment for the rape and murder of an eight-year-old nomad girl in Kathua, has been posted for hearing on February 24 by the Punjab and Haryana High Court.

In Kathua Rape-Murder, Court Asks For Case Against Probe Team Members
- Wednesday October 23, 2019
- India News | Press Trust of India
Four months after six people were convicted in the 2018 rape and murder of an eight-year-old nomadic girl in a village in Jammu's Kathua, a local court directed the police on Tuesday to file a FIR against six members of the Special Investigation Team (SIT), which probed the case, for allegedly torturing and coercing witnesses to give false statemen...

The Punjab and Haryana High Court on Thursday issued notices to the Jammu and Kashmir government and six men convicted in the case of rape and murder of an eight-year-old nomad girl in Kathua on a plea by her father seeking enhanced punishment for them.

Year After Kathua Girl's Murder, Trial Midway, Family Lives In Fear
- Thursday January 17, 2019
- India News | Written by Nazir Masoodi
Deep in the forests of Jammu and Kashmir's Kathua, a single-storey house in Rasana village reflects the trauma and isolation of a nomad family. A year after the brutal rape and murder of their eight-year-old daughter - a case that made global headlines and triggered universal condemnation - the Bakerwal family is facing social ostracism.

Kathua Lawyers Blocked Chargesheet, High Court Official Tells Top Court
- Friday April 27, 2018
- India News | Written by Nazir Masoodi
An affidavit filed by the registrar general of the Jammu and Kashmir High Court in the Supreme Court has indicted lawyers of the Kathua bar association for obstructing the crime branch from filing the chargesheet for the rape and murder of an eight-year-old girl from a nomadic Muslim tribe.
